China is building a new Egyptian capital in the desert under its Belt and Road Initiative

Builders from the China State Construction Engineering Corporation are nearing completion of what will be the tallest building in Africa – the 78-storey Iconic Tower in Egypt’s yet to be named new capital. The skyscraper is part of a US$3 billion investment deal by China to build the central business district of a new “smart city”, which will eventually house 6.5 million people in Egypt’s new capital. It is the largest development project under China’s global infrastructure development strategy, the Belt and Road Initiative.
